Alarm.com – Version 4.2.1

 

AlarmCom

What’s new in this version:

  • Pinch to digitally zoom in or out of a particular area of interest on video (feature screen only).
  • Download and share saved video clips and images directly from the app.
  • The push notification sent to the app when someone rings the doorbell is now accompanied by a doorbell sound, letting you know that someone is at the door.
  • Added support for Shortcuts (for devices with Android 7.1 and up). For supported devices, this feature can be configured by going to App Settings > Shortcuts.

SwiftKey Beta - Version 6.6.2.22

 

SwiftKey Beta

What’s new in this version:

  • We now support GIFs – categories only (for now). They can be accessed from the emoji panel
  • Hashtag Predictions – get trending hashtags right into your predictions
  • Transliteration is now supported in: Bangla, Kannada, Malayalam, Marathi, Odia, Punjabi & Telugu
  • Transliteration for Tamil has been improved
  • Fixed
    - No more crashing when deleting punctuation in the Japanese layout
    - No more crashing when deleting “!”

Plex for Android – Version 6.0.1

 

Plex for Android

What’s new in this version:

  • Plex for Android can now open any video file from your device’s storage or SD card with our brand new player. Play MP4, MKV, AVI, WMV, and more – without a server.
